Wicketkeeper-batsman Rishabh Pant shared an old video on the 79th Independence Day after India won the Champions Trophy. He shared this video for the first time. In the video, India captain Rohit Sharma and the whole dressing room celebrate. India won the Champions Trophy by beating New Zealand in Dubai. New Zealand scored 251 runs for 7 wickets. India chased the target and scored 254 runs for 6 wickets in 49 overs.

While hitting the winning run, Pant turned on his camera and showed the dressing room. During the celebration at Dubai International Cricket Stadium, Pant jokingly asked Rohit if he wanted to retire from ODIs. Rohit smiled and said he will not retire. He said he will play ODIs because he retired from T20s after winning the T20 World Cup last year. Rohit and Virat Kohli retired from T20s after their historic win over South Africa in the 2024 T20 World Cup final in Barbados.

Rohit said, “What? Should I retire? I cannot retire after every win.” In the video, Rohit Sharma and head coach Gautam Gambhir hug each other warmly. After showing the dressing room’s reaction, Pant went to the field. Virat Kohli, Shubman Gill, and Ravindra Jadeja were already celebrating.

Pant did not play a single match during the Champions Trophy. But he was very happy with India’s win. After six months, he shared the video of that match on social media on Independence Day.
